21(3) “Licensee” means a person holding a license issued under this subchapter.
SB111,1318,22
22(4) “Office” means the office of the student loan ombudsman in the department.
SB111,1318,23
23(5) “Servicing" means doing all of the following:
SB111,1318,2524
(a) Receiving scheduled periodic payments from a student loan borrower
25pursuant to the terms of a student education loan.
SB111,1319,3
1(b) Applying the payments of principal and interest and any other payments
2with respect to the amounts received from a student loan borrower as may be
3required pursuant to the terms of a student education loan.
SB111,1319,54
(c) Performing other administrative services with respect to a student
5education loan.
SB111,1319,6
6(6) “State-regulated financial service provider” means any of the following:
SB111,1319,77
(a) A bank organized under ch. 221.
SB111,1319,88
(b) A savings bank organized under ch. 214.
SB111,1319,99
(c) A savings and loan association organized under ch. 215.
SB111,1319,1010
(d) A credit union organized under ch. 186.
SB111,1319,1111
(e) A consumer lender licensed under s. 138.09.
SB111,1319,14
12(7) “Student education loan" means a loan that is extended to a student loan
13borrower expressly for postsecondary education expenses or related expenses and
14does not include open-end credit or any loan that is secured by real property.
SB111,1319,15
15(8) “Student loan borrower" means any of the following:
SB111,1319,1716
(a) A resident of this state who has received or agreed to pay a student
17education loan.
SB111,1319,1918
(b) A person who shares legal responsibility with a resident under par. (a) for
19repaying the student education loan.
SB111,1319,22
20(9) “Student loan servicer" means a person, wherever located, responsible for
21the servicing of a student education loan, but does not include the board or any
22state-regulated financial service provider.

23224.102 Ombudsman services. The office shall do all of the following:
SB111,1319,24
24(1) Provide timely assistance to student loan borrowers.
SB111,1319,25
25(2) Receive, review, and attempt to resolve complaints from all of the following:
SB111,1320,1
1(a) Student loan borrowers.
SB111,1320,42
(b) In collaboration with institutions of higher education, student loan
3servicers and any other participants in student education loan lending, including
4originators servicing their own student education loans.
SB111,1320,6
5(3) Compile and analyze data on student loan borrower complaints as
6described in sub. (2) and as resolved under s. 224.104.
SB111,1320,8
7(4) Assist student loan borrowers in understanding their rights and
8responsibilities under the terms of student education loans.
SB111,1320,11
9(5) Provide information to the public, agencies, the legislature, and others
10regarding the problems and concerns of student loan borrowers and make
11recommendations for resolving those problems and concerns.
SB111,1320,14
12(6) Analyze and monitor the development and implementation of federal, state,
13and local laws, ordinances, regulations, rules, and policies relating to student loan
14borrowers and recommend any necessary changes.
SB111,1320,16
15(7) Review, as authorized and appropriate, the complete student education
16loan history for a student loan borrower who provides written consent for the review.
SB111,1320,21
17(8) Provide sufficient outreach and disseminate information concerning the
18availability of the office to assist student loan borrowers and potential student loan
19borrowers, public institutions of higher education, student loan servicers, and any
20other participants in student education loan lending with any student education
21loan servicing concerns.
SB111,1320,24
22(9) Seek the assistance of an exempt organization in the resolution of a student
23loan borrower complaint as described in sub. (2) involving that exempt organization.
24The exempt organization shall cooperate with the office as required by s. 224.104.
